About D.L. Taylor
D.L. Taylor is a scholar working on Infectious Diseases, Virology, Epidemiology, Molecular Biology and Organic Chemistry, having authored 20 papers that have together received 624 indexed citations. Recurring topics across this work include HIV/AIDS drug development and treatment (11 papers), HIV Research and Treatment (11 papers), Cytomegalovirus and herpesvirus research (10 papers), HIV/AIDS Research and Interventions (4 papers), Herpesvirus Infections and Treatments (4 papers), Toxoplasma gondii Research Studies (2 papers), Biochemical and Molecular Research (2 papers) and Virus-based gene therapy research (2 papers). The work is most often cited by research in Virology (109 citations), Infectious Diseases (136 citations), Epidemiology (238 citations), Parasitology (33 citations) and Organic Chemistry (134 citations). D.L. Taylor has collaborated with scholars based in United Kingdom, United States and Japan. Frequent co-authors include A.S. Tyms, Jacqueline M. Golding, Philip Stanier, Alan D. Kitchen, Jacqueline Parkin, M.S. Kang, Yvonne Tryhorn, Linda E. Fellows, Robert J. Nash and C G Bridges. Their work appears in journals such as Antiviral chemistry & chemotherapy, Antimicrobial Agents and Chemotherapy, Antiviral Research, Sexually Transmitted Infections and Journal of Psychosomatic Obstetrics & Gynecology.
